概述
阿里巴巴作为中国最大的电商平台之一,其内部开发框架是其业务快速发展的关键。本文将深入探讨阿里内部开发框架的独家协议,分析其背后的秘密与挑战。
阿里内部开发框架概述
阿里巴巴的内部开发框架是基于其庞大的业务需求和技术积累而形成的。这个框架涵盖了从基础设施到应用开发的各个方面,包括但不限于云计算、大数据、人工智能等。
独家协议的秘密
1. 高效的资源调度
阿里内部开发框架采用了一种高效的资源调度机制,能够根据业务需求动态分配计算资源。这种机制背后的秘密在于其独特的算法和模型,能够实时监控资源使用情况,并在必要时进行调整。
2. 强大的兼容性
阿里内部开发框架能够兼容多种编程语言和开发工具,这得益于其采用的标准化的协议和接口。这种强大的兼容性使得开发人员可以更加专注于业务逻辑,而不用担心底层的技术实现。
3. 安全性
阿里巴巴对安全性有着极高的要求,其内部开发框架也不例外。独家协议中包含了严格的安全措施,如数据加密、访问控制等,以确保系统的安全稳定运行。
挑战
1. 技术复杂性
阿里内部开发框架的技术复杂性是其最大的挑战之一。随着业务的不断扩展,框架需要不断地更新和优化,这对开发团队的技术能力和经验提出了很高的要求。
2. 生态系统维护
独家协议下的开发框架需要建立一个完善的生态系统,包括文档、社区、工具等。这需要大量的时间和资源投入,同时也需要保持生态系统的活跃和健康发展。
3. 与外部系统的集成
阿里内部开发框架需要与外部系统进行集成,如第三方服务、合作伙伴等。在这个过程中,如何确保数据安全和协议的一致性是一个巨大的挑战。
案例分析
以阿里巴巴的云计算服务为例,其内部开发框架在资源调度、安全性等方面表现出色。然而,在生态系统维护和外部系统集成方面,仍然面临诸多挑战。
结论
阿里内部开发框架的独家协议背后隐藏着高效、兼容和安全等秘密,但也面临着技术复杂性、生态系统维护和外部系统集成等挑战。对于阿里巴巴来说,持续优化和改进内部开发框架,以适应不断变化的市场和技术环境,是其成功的关键。
